E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ures a moment in history with Benjamin Franklin, the renowned American statesman, scientist, and philosopher. The image shows Franklin sitting pensively at a desk, quill in hand, surrounded by papers and books. Through the window behind him, we catch a glimpse of his groundbreaking invention - the lightning conductor.
Franklin's iconic wig adds to his distinguished appearance as he contemplates his next scientific discovery or political endeavor. His presence exudes intelligence and curiosity, reflecting his multifaceted personality as both a thinker and a doer.
The inclusion of the lightning conductor is particularly significant as it symbolizes Franklin's pioneering work in understanding electricity and harnessing its power for practical use. This invention not only revolutionized our understanding of natural phenomena but also saved countless lives by protecting buildings from destructive lightning strikes.
